The VJUVE CO2 fractional laser is an advanced ablative resurfacing technology designed to stimulate fresh collagen production and remodel damaged dermal tissue. It works by delivering controlled columns of thermal energy into the upper dermis, reaching depths of up to 2mm.

This targeted heat causes microscopic zones of controlled injury. In response, the body initiates a wound-healing cascade: damaged, fragmented collagen is broken down and replaced with newly synthesised, structurally organised collagen fibres. The resulting natural inflammatory response produces the proteoglycans called GAGs which help improve the thickness and hydration of the dermal layers, giving you a healthier, glowing, more youthful appearance.

Over the following weeks and months, this leads to visible tightening, smoothing and improved skin integrity.

This is not a superficial 'facial'. It is a clinically driven dermal remodelling procedure.

What Can It Treat?

Because the energy penetrates the upper dermal layers, we can target structural skin concerns on your face and body, including:

  • Fine lines and wrinkles
  • Acne scarring and pitted skin
  • Stretch marks (especially after weight loss, gain or pregnancy)
  • Sun damage and photo-ageing
  • Uneven texture, including pimple scars and pitting
  • Enlarged pores minimisation
  • Mild skin laxity (loose skin tightening)
  • Surface imperfections (scars, hyperplasia, pigmentation)

The goal is not simply exfoliation - it is true collagen regeneration.

Why Choose CO2 Fractional Laser?

Unlike superficial treatments that only polish the surface, like facials and low level chemical peels, fractional CO2 creates controlled dermal remodelling at a structural level.

There are no needles, scalpels or harsh chemicals involved. We are harnessing the body's own natural inflammatory response to heat to produce fresh collagen and skin rejuvenating cells.

The combination of thermal collagen breakdown and biological regeneration leads to:

  • Stronger collagen architecture
  • Improved elasticity
  • Smoother surface texture
  • Reduced depth of scars and lines
  • Healthier skin tone

The outcome is firmer, fresher, more resilient skin - achieved without surgical intervention.

The procedure takes approximately 30 minutes depending on the treatment area. Most patients describe the sensation as similar to mild sunburn or a warm prickling feeling during treatment.

Topical anaesthetic may be used to enhance comfort, but we recommend the more natural the better as the skin heals much faster and the results are better.

After treatment, the skin typically feels warm and tight for 24-48 hours.

Immediately post-treatment you can expect redness, similar to sunburn. Over several days the skin may:

  • Appear flushed
  • Feel tight or dry
  • Develop light swelling
  • Form mild flaking or micro-crusting after a few days

As the superficial damaged layers shed, new skin emerges. Collagen remodelling continues internally for several months, with progressive improvement in tone and texture.

Most people return to normal activity within a few days, depending on the intensity settings used.

As with all energy-based resurfacing procedures, side effects can occur. These are usually temporary and self-limiting:

  • Redness (erythema)
  • Swelling (oedema)
  • Dryness and flaking
  • Mild itching
  • Temporary darkening or lightening of pigmentation
  • Sensitivity to sunlight
  • Rarely: infection, prolonged redness, delayed healing, or post-inflammatory hyperpigmentation

Strict aftercare and sun protection are essential to minimise complications.

A course of treatment is usually 5 sessions. The intensity of the treatment varies depending on your skin type and degree of surface damage. Another course may be recommended for larger surface areas or stubborn areas in need of healing.

Each session is around 30 minutes long.

You need 4-6 weeks between each treatment to allow your skin to heal properly, regrow new collagen and replenish the new skin underneath the old, damaged skin surface.

Preparation directly influences your outcome. CO2 fractional laser works by triggering a controlled healing response. If your skin barrier is compromised, inflamed, dehydrated or hormonally stressed, results are slower and risks increase.

Here is exactly what we expect before treatment:

  • Hydrate properly - inside and out. Use a high-quality moisturiser consistently for at least 2 weeks prior to treatment and increase your daily water intake.
  • Avoid sun exposure and tanning. No sunbeds, sun holidays or deliberate tanning for at least 2 weeks before or after treatment.
  • No fake tan. Self-tan products must be completely removed before treatment.
  • Arrive with clean skin. No make-up, skincare products, SPF, perfume or topical creams on the area being treated.
  • Stop retinol and strong acids. Discontinue retinol, prescription vitamin A derivatives and strong exfoliating acids at least 7-10 days before treatment (or longer if advised).
  • No active cold sores. Please inform us if you have a history of recurrent cold sores.
  • Lifestyle matters. Smoking, excessive alcohol intake, high sugar diets and poor sleep can impair wound healing and collagen synthesis.
  • Consistent weekly exercise. Optimising circulation and recovery capacity can improve your skin response and healing trajectory.

In short: Hydrated skin + low inflammation + no recent UV exposure + barrier integrity intact = safer treatment and better long-term results.

For safety reasons, VJUVE CO2 fractional laser is not appropriate if you:

  • Are pregnant
  • Are under 18
  • Have had cancer within the last few years
  • Have Type 1 diabetes
  • Are using skin-thinning medications (including topical or oral steroids)
  • Are taking blood thinners
  • Have an autoimmune disease
  • Have active skin infection in the treatment area
  • Have impaired wound healing

A full medical consultation is required prior to treatment to assess suitability and risk factors.
